Penneys to invest €40m to expand presence in Portugal

The company now operates across 17 different markets.

Fashion retailer Penneys has announced a €40m investment to expand its presence in Portugal.

The retailer, which operates as Primark outside Ireland, will open four new stores, adding 500 jobs. It brings to 14 the number of stores it operates in Portugal having first established an outlet there in 2009. The company said the expansion increases its selling space in the country by 30%.
